Heads up: if the Lintrock baseline file in the Quarrow repo drifts from main, CI fails with a "stale baseline" error even when the code is fine. Quick fix is to regenerate the baseline on a clean checkout and re-push. If a customer build is blocked, confirm the failing run matches the token below before escalating.

build token for yadug-yagag: htk21_c863c33eb8b82c0c9c152

**Action item:** The Lumenkit component library broke four downstream apps because a breaking change shipped as a patch release. Going forward, all releases go through the Farrow publish pipeline, which enforces semver checks and a deprecation window. As a new contractor, never publish manually. The pipeline's enforcement thresholds are configured by the following constants:

tuning table, yahap-hahip:
BUDGETS = {
    "praiel": 88,
    "quenox": 61,
    "nordor": 332,
    "gorix": 835,
    "ruswyn": 186,
}

Q3 Planning Note — Pelicor Plus Tier

Sales leads: we launch the Pelicor Plus subscription tier in week six of the quarter. Pricing sits between Core and Enterprise. Target: 400 conversions from the existing Core base by quarter end. Demo scripts and battlecards arrive Friday. No public mention before launch. Comp plan adjustments follow in a separate memo. The strategic reasoning behind the tier is set out in the note below.

management briefing: Only 7 of the 120 pilot accounts renewed Ralael, so a churn review is set for January 1.

Quick heads-up on Pinwheel UI versioning: we cut a minor release every sprint, and anything touching component props needs a changeset file in the PR. No changeset, no merge — the bot will nag you. Majors are rare and go through the design council first. The full policy, with examples of what counts as breaking, lives on the internal page below.

wiki page, bahip-yahip: https://grafana.qirvanlabs.corp/browse/display/projects/cc3a1b9dbfc9